Short & Sweet
These socks are slightly different than the usual roll top sock. I’ve incorporated twisted stitches from cast on to just after the gusset which provides a snugger fit and helps prevent any slippage, which enabled me to make them super shorties.
No ribbing required! Just CO and knit. Socks have more negative ease, resulting in a tighter fitting sock. Gauge swatching is important for this pattern, due to the snugger fit.
I would recommend this pattern for the adventurous beginner; even with the twisted sts it is an extremely quick knit with straightforward top down patterning/construction.
Yarn requirements are minimal. These would make great scrappy socks:) I was able to get 2 pairs from 1 skein (with both yarns) knit in the small size to pattern gauge.
The light lilac pair were knit with:
1 skein Cloudborn Fibers Merino Superwash sock twist 80% Superwash Merino wool/ 20% polyamide 467 yd./427 m 3.5 oz./100 g. ~Lavender Heather colorway~
The striped pair were knit with:
1 skein Superba bamboo Superwash 50% Virgin wool/ 25% polyamide/ 25% viscose 100 g. 420 m
